HPC Caregiver Support Group

Highlands is excited to introduce the HPC Caregiver Support Group, a dedicated ministry committed to offering compassionate support and spiritual encouragement to those caring for loved ones facing health challenges. 

The group will gather on the second Monday of each month, starting on April 14, from 6:00 to 7:30 PM in Room 118 at Highlands ( located by the Sanctuary). The sessions will be led by Kit Prestridge and Dixie Myrick. Their mission is to create a safe and open space where members can share their concerns, express their struggles, and seek support while caring for a loved one. They strive to minister with a spirit of "love in action," walking alongside fellow caregivers—whether they are currently in the caregiving role or reflecting on past experiences. Additionally, they aim to offer essential education and resources to support caregivers in their journey. As part of our commitment to Christian outreach, we welcome individuals beyond the HPC community to access these valuable resources, fostering a broader network of care and compassion.
